How to approach governance
Governance should be mapped before large-scale content production begins.
Identify sensitive workflows
List where brand, legal, training, customer, or regional review may be needed.
Define roles and permissions
Clarify who can create, edit, review, localize, and approve video content.
Document review expectations
Set rules for what needs approval and who owns the final decision.
Monitor and refine
Review workflow gaps as usage expands across teams or content types.
